12 Cook County residents in their thirties test positive for COVID-19 on June 6

Webp propofol

12 Cook County residents in their thirties tested positive for COVID-19 on June 6, according to numbers being reported by the Illinois Department of Public Health.

In total, there have been 5,266 positive cases reported in Cook County among residents in their thirties, accounting for 15.5 percent of all cases in the county. Through June 6, Cook County has reported a total of 34,020 confirmed cases of the coronavirus, 1,662 of which have ended with the victim's death.

Illinois gathers all of their COVID-19 data from across the state electronically. The reported cases and deaths will fluctuate as additional info is gathered. Chicago was home to one of the first known cases of COVID-19 in the US, as well as it's transmission.
